A 16-bit adapation of the Merv Griffin general knowledge quiz show Jeopardy! for the SNES and Sega Genesis. While Rare made the original NES adaptation, this Jeopardy! was developed by Park Place Productions (Genesis) and Imagineering (SNES).


Overview

Jeopardy! is an adaptation of the TV game show in which three contestants attempt to demonstrate their trivia knowledge by giving questions that correspond to the general knowledge answers provided. Players can select from a group of categories with cash values that correspond to the question/answer's obscurity, and then gamble what they've earned in the final round. This version of Jeopardy! was published by GameTek for the SNES and Sega Genesis and is not to be confused with Rare's original Jeopardy! for the NES. They would go on to create the enhanced Jeopardy! Deluxe Edition and the specialized Jeopardy! Sports Edition.
